  1. Faculty Event: Learning to be in "S-I-N-C" with International Students with a Practical Framework

    October 5, 2022 - 2:30 PM to 4:00 PM ET

    International students often face a unique set of challenges while pursuing their education outside their home countries. Many of the challenges related to class participation, assignments, and engagement with the US academic culture can be made less difficult when faculty are aware of the challenges and equipped with tools to help mitigate them.

    In this workshop, Dr. Zuzana Tomaš, Associate Professor of ESL/TESOL at Eastern Michigan University, will present information about the US academic culture and factors that influence international student success. She will then share a framework and pedagogical strategies that she has developed for faculty to work more effectively with international students.

    Dr. Tomaš will also draw from the results of the U-M SSW International Student Experience Survey - which was developed by the Office of Global Activities and shared with students in the Winter 2022 semester - to illustrate how these strategies could help address issues present at the School of Social Work. She will be joined by some of our international students who will share their experiences.

    All faculty are invited to learn more about how you can better support international students and help them feel welcomed at the U-M School of Social Work!

  2. Global Independent Study Information Session

    October 12, 2022 - 2:30 PM to 4:00 PM ET

    Join us for an information session for incoming MSW students interested in pursuing a Global Independent Study, a student-initiated opportunity to design a global social work project abroad. Students from all pathways and curriculum tracks are eligible to apply and can receive 1-6 elective credits. Grant recipients will receive up to $2,500 to help cover the cost of their experience. 

    The session will provide an overview of the grant, the application process, and travel considerations, followed by a Q&A session. We will also have a panel of returned Global Independent Study students share about what they did this past summer, where they went, and their overall experience. 

    If you cannot attend this event in person, a recording of the session will be made available.
